Good evening. Those with access to large or specialty libraries might
want to go there and see if they've gotten their June 2008 issue of
"Mechanical Engineering" yet. There's a short article (page 48 and 49)
titled "Origami Cycle" about the Bike Friday Tikit commuter bike.
"Mechanical Engineering" is the monthly of the American Society of
Mechanical Engineers, so they don't shy away from sentences like "The
Tikit's light weight and rapid folding ability target the biggest
problem with integrating bicycles into intermodal transportatiuon: what
to do with the bike when you have to transfer onto a bus, train or
airplane." That's the lead sentence of the third paragraph.
